Technology and Society

Technology Blackout Day on April 20th, is a way for classrooms to examine the power of technology in today’s world. Participation is free and the site includes lesson plans for Kindergarteners through high school.

The Illinois Study

Powerful Libraries Make Powerful Learners is a study done by the Illinois School Library Media Association. The report speaks to the importance of school libraries in the overall learning of students.

Science Fiction Hall of Fame

First inductees into new Science Fiction Hall of Fame announced has the list of the first four inductees: Philip K. Dick, Steven Spielberg, animator Ray Harryhausen, and artist Chesley Bonestall.
